A compact, forward-leaning sans with a soft-rectangular (superelliptic) construction and consistently rounded corners. Strokes stay even and sturdy, with broad curves and squared-off counters that keep the forms tight and efficient. The italic slant is pronounced and uniform, producing a fast rhythm, while terminals are generally softened rather than sharply cut. Uppercase shapes read wide and stable, and the lowercase maintains clear, simple bowls and shoulders with minimal modulation.
Well-suited to energetic headlines and identity work where a sense of motion is desirable, such as sports, automotive, or technology branding. It can also work for short UI labels, packaging callouts, and promotional graphics where compact, high-impact letterforms are needed.
The overall tone feels modern and performance-oriented, pairing a mechanical precision with friendly rounding. Its strong slant and smooth geometry suggest motion and speed, giving it a contemporary, tech-adjacent attitude without becoming harsh.
Likely intended as a contemporary display sans that communicates speed and modernity through a consistent italic slant and superelliptic geometry. The design balances technical structure with rounded edges to stay approachable while remaining assertive.
The numerals and capitals echo the same rounded-rectangle logic, creating a cohesive set for display use. The shapes favor closed, compact counters and sturdy joins, which helps maintain consistency across mixed-case settings and headlines.
